Moving file to the .h file should be done in a separate patch. I don't want to review the 1050 lines of cut-and-paste other than by doing the cut-and-paste myself and see if I get the same result, but this part is not as straightforward and needs proper thinking and review. In short: the big code movement should be *only* a cut-and-paste, alone in its own patch. On overall, we're getting close to an acceptable version for these 4 patches. My advice: prioritize polishing these few patches, so that we can do a detailed review and then consider this part "done" (either merged in git.git or not, but I'd like to avoid having to review the code movement & refactoring again when we move to the next patches). -- Matthieu Moy http://www-verimag.imag.fr/~moy/
